def public_key(self, backend=None) -> EllipticCurvePublicKey: backend = _get_backend(backend) return backend.load_elliptic_curve_public_numbers(self)
def public_key(self, backend: typing.Any = None) -> EllipticCurvePublicKey: from cryptography.hazmat.backends.openssl.backend import ( backend as ossl, ) return ossl.load_elliptic_curve_public_numbers(self)
def public_key(self, backend): return backend.load_elliptic_curve_public_numbers(self)
def public_key(self, backend): return backend.load_elliptic_curve_public_numbers(self)